Bitcoin Mining: Digging into the Proof-of-Work Puzzle

The world of copyright is often shrouded in mystery, but at its heart lies a fascinating process known as generation. This complex system, particularly prevalent in Bitcoin, utilizes powerful hardware to solve complex mathematical problems. These outcomes are then verified by a vast network of participants, ensuring the security and integrity of the blockchain. The process is often compared to a digital gold rush, where individuals compete to be the first to solve the puzzle, earning rewards in the form of Bitcoin.

  • Operators around the world continuously compute these complex equations, hoping to be the lucky one to unlock the solution. Each successful outcome adds a new chunk of transactions to the blockchain, effectively expanding the overall network.
  • PoW, as this system is known, serves a crucial function. It ensures that the blockchain remains secure by making it computationally expensive to tamper with. Any attempt to alter past transactions would require immense computing power, effectively deterring fraudsters.

However, this system is not without its critiques. The energy consumption associated with Bitcoin mining has raised environmental concerns. As the network grows, finding more efficient ways to extract copyright is becoming increasingly necessary.
